2. Evidence Base and Physiological Mechanisms
The health benefits of the Mediterranean diet are among the most robustly studied in nutritional science. The evidence base is anchored in large, long-term observational studies, such as the PREDIMED trial, which demonstrated significant reductions in major cardiovascular events. This dietary pattern is consistently associated with lower risks of type 2 diabetes, certain cancers, and neurodegenerative conditions.
The physiological mechanisms underlying these benefits are multifaceted and synergistic, not attributable to any single "superfood." The primary drivers include:
- Improved Lipid Profiles & Endothelial Function: High intake of monounsaturated fats (e.g., from olive oil) and omega-3 fatty acids (from fish) helps reduce LDL cholesterol and triglycerides while increasing HDL. Polyphenols in olive oil and red wine (in moderation) support nitric oxide production, improving blood vessel dilation.
- Reduction of Systemic Inflammation: The diet is rich in anti-inflammatory compounds (polyphenols, flavonoids, fiber) and low in pro-inflammatory elements like processed meats and refined sugars. This helps lower biomarkers like C-reactive protein (CRP).
- Enhanced Glycemic Control: High fiber from vegetables, legumes, and whole grains slows glucose absorption, improving insulin sensitivity and reducing postprandial blood sugar spikes.
- Gut Microbiota Modulation: Dietary fiber acts as a prebiotic, fostering a diverse and beneficial gut microbiome, which is linked to improved metabolic health and immune function.
Clinical Perspective: It's crucial to distinguish between the diet's core, evidence-backed principles and popularized versions. The benefits are linked to the overall pattern—abundant plant foods, healthy fats, and lean proteins—not occasional consumption of specific items like red wine or pasta. The evidence for cognitive benefits is promising but more mixed, often relying on observational data with potential confounding factors.
While the evidence is strong, it is not without limitations. Many key studies are observational, making causation harder to prove. Furthermore, most research has been conducted in Mediterranean and Western populations, and results may not be fully generalizable.

3. Potential Risks and Contraindicated Populations
While the Mediterranean dietary pattern is widely supported by evidence for its cardiovascular and metabolic benefits, a one-size-fits-all application can pose risks for specific individuals. A thoughtful, personalized approach is essential to ensure safety and efficacy.
Nutritional and Practical Considerations
Several potential pitfalls require attention, even within this generally healthy framework:
- Caloric Density: The emphasis on healthy fats from olive oil, nuts, and avocados is a cornerstone. However, for individuals with specific weight management goals or metabolic conditions, unintentional caloric surplus can occur without mindful portion control.
- Carbohydrate Management: The traditional pattern includes whole grains, legumes, and fruits. Individuals with insulin resistance, prediabetes, or diabetes must carefully monitor the type, timing, and quantity of these carbohydrates to maintain glycemic control, potentially adjusting portions from general recommendations.
- Food Security and Cost: Reliance on fresh produce, fish, and high-quality olive oil can be cost-prohibitive. This practical barrier must be acknowledged, with guidance on affordable substitutions (e.g., canned sardines, seasonal frozen vegetables) to maintain accessibility.
Populations Requiring Medical Consultation
Certain groups should not adopt a Mediterranean-style eating plan without first consulting their physician or a registered dietitian. Key contraindicated or high-risk populations include:
- Individuals with Chronic Kidney Disease (CKD): The typically higher potassium and phosphorus content from fruits, vegetables, nuts, and legumes may need strict modification for those with advanced CKD.
- Those with Specific Fat Malabsorption Disorders: Conditions like chronic pancreatitis or certain bile duct disorders may necessitate a reduced overall fat intake, conflicting with the diet's high unsaturated fat principle.
- People on Anticoagulant Therapy (e.g., Warfarin): The high vitamin K content of leafy green vegetables, a staple, can interfere with medication efficacy. Consistency, not avoidance, managed under medical supervision, is critical.
- Individuals with a History of Disordered Eating: Any structured meal plan, even one focused on whole foods, can potentially trigger restrictive or obsessive behaviors. The focus on "purity" or specific food rules requires careful navigation.
Clinical Perspective: The Mediterranean diet is a template, not a prescription. Its application must be modified for comorbidities, medications, and individual tolerance. A clinician's role is to help patients adapt the pattern's principles—increased plant foods, healthy fats, and lean proteins—to their unique physiological and socioeconomic context, ensuring the benefits outweigh any risks.
In summary, while the evidence for the Mediterranean diet's benefits is robust for the general population, its implementation requires individualization. Those with existing chronic medical conditions, on specific medications, or with a history of disordered eating must seek professional guidance to tailor the approach safely.
4. Practical Implementation and Sustainable Habits
The transition to a Mediterranean dietary pattern is less about following a rigid meal plan and more about adopting a flexible, sustainable framework. The core principle is to build meals around plants, healthy fats, and whole grains, with animal proteins playing a supporting role. Strong evidence from decades of observational and interventional studies supports this pattern for cardiovascular and metabolic health.
For practical implementation, focus on these foundational habits:
- Prioritize Plants: Fill half your plate with non-starchy vegetables at most meals. Incorporate legumes (beans, lentils, chickpeas) as a primary protein source several times a week.
- Choose Fats Wisely: Use extra virgin olive oil as your principal cooking fat and for dressings. Include a small handful of nuts or seeds daily.
- Opt for Whole Grains: Replace refined grains (white bread, pasta) with whole-grain versions like quinoa, farro, bulgur, or whole-wheat bread.
- Flavor with Herbs & Spices: Reduce reliance on salt by generously using garlic, onions, basil, oregano, rosemary, and paprika to add depth.
Sustainability hinges on flexibility, not perfection. It is acceptable and even expected to occasionally enjoy foods outside the pattern. The goal is a long-term shift in your dietary "default settings," not short-term deprivation. Preliminary evidence suggests that this flexible approach may improve dietary adherence compared to more restrictive diets, though individual psychology varies widely.
Clinical Perspective: From a practical standpoint, I advise patients to start with one or two manageable swaps per week—such as adding a vegetable to lunch or switching to olive oil. This builds confidence and habit strength without overwhelm. It's also critical to assess your kitchen; having these core ingredients readily available is half the battle. 5. Safety Monitoring and Professional Consultation
While the Mediterranean diet is one of the most extensively studied and recommended dietary patterns globally, its implementation is not without nuance. A foundational principle of any dietary change is that it must be integrated safely into an individual's unique health context. This requires both personal monitoring and, for many, professional consultation.
Personal safety monitoring during a dietary transition involves paying attention to your body's signals. This is not about daily weight fluctuations, but rather noting sustained changes in energy, digestion, mood, and any new or worsening symptoms. For instance, a significant increase in dietary fiber can initially cause bloating or gas; this often resolves but should be monitored. More importantly, individuals on medications for conditions like diabetes or hypertension must be vigilant, as improved dietary patterns can potentiate medication effects, necessitating dose adjustments under medical supervision.
Clinical Perspective: From a clinician's standpoint, the Mediterranean diet is a powerful non-pharmacological intervention. However, we view it through the lens of a patient's complete profile. For someone on warfarin, the vitamin K in leafy greens requires consistent intake to avoid INR fluctuations. For those with chronic kidney disease, the typically higher potassium content from fruits and vegetables needs careful management. The diet is a tool, and like any tool, it must be applied correctly for the individual.

6. Questions & Expert Insights
Is the weight loss often reported on the Mediterranean diet primarily due to calorie restriction, or is there a unique metabolic effect?
The weight loss observed is predominantly attributed to the diet's structure promoting a sustainable calorie deficit, rather than a unique metabolic "magic." The high fiber content from vegetables, legumes, and whole grains increases satiety, naturally reducing overall calorie intake. The emphasis on healthy fats and proteins also helps regulate hunger hormones like ghrelin. While some research suggests the monounsaturated fats in olive oil may offer mild metabolic benefits compared to saturated fats, the effect is modest. The primary driver is the shift away from ultra-processed foods, sugary beverages, and refined carbohydrates toward whole, nutrient-dense foods that are less calorie-dense. It is a pattern of eating that facilitates easier adherence to a calorie deficit without meticulous counting, which is its key strength for long-term weight management.
What are the potential risks or downsides, and who should be cautious or avoid this approach?
While generally safe, the Mediterranean diet is not without considerations. Individuals with specific medical conditions should proceed with caution. Those with chronic kidney disease may need to moderate intake of potassium-rich foods like tomatoes, spinach, and nuts. The diet can be higher in fat, which, while primarily healthy fats, may require adjustment for those with certain gallbladder conditions or severe fat malabsorption disorders. For individuals with a history of or active eating disorders, the focus on "clean" or "whole" foods can inadvertently reinforce restrictive or orthorexic patterns. Furthermore, the potential for weight loss, while often desired, can be a risk for underweight individuals or those with unstable diabetes, as medication dosages may need adjustment. Always contextualize dietary changes within your personal health landscape.
When should I talk to my doctor or a specialist before starting, and what should I bring to that conversation?
Consult a physician or a registered dietitian before beginning if you have a chronic medical condition (e.g., diabetes, heart disease, kidney disease, liver disease), are pregnant or breastfeeding, take medications (especially blood thinners like warfarin, or diabetes/ blood pressure medications), or have a history of disordered eating. For the appointment, bring a detailed list of your current medications and supplements. Prepare a sample 1-2 day meal plan based on Mediterranean principles to show your doctor exactly what you intend to eat. This allows them to assess for potential nutrient interactions (e.g., vitamin K from leafy greens affecting warfarin), identify necessary medication adjustments (particularly for insulin or antihypertensives), and ensure the plan meets your specific nutritional needs, such as adequate protein or iron.
Can the cognitive and mood benefits ("Mind Shifts") described be attributed to the diet itself, or are they likely due to other lifestyle factors?
This is a crucial distinction. While promising, the evidence for direct cognitive and mood benefits from the Mediterranean diet in otherwise healthy individuals is observational and mixed. Improvements reported in personal anecdotes—such as better focus, reduced brain fog, and stable mood—are likely multifactorial. Key contributors include: stabilized blood glucose levels from low-glycemic foods reducing energy crashes; improved gut microbiome diversity from high fiber intake, which is linked to brain health via the gut-brain axis; reduced systemic inflammation; and the psychological benefits of engaging in positive self-care. It is very difficult to disentangle these from the placebo effect or the general well-being that comes from achieving a health goal. Robust clinical trials are needed to confirm a direct causal relationship for cognitive enhancement in non-clinical populations.
